How to Change Your Ringtone on Samsung Android Devices

Changing your ringtone is a straightforward process, and it can be accomplished in several different ways depending on your preferences and the version of Android you are using. Here’s a step-by-step guide:

Method 1: Through the Settings Menu

This is the most common way to change your ringtone on Samsung devices. Here’s how:

Step 1: Open Settings

To start, locate the Settings app, which usually resembles a gear icon. You can find it either on your home screen or in the apps drawer.

Step 2: Navigate to Sound and Vibration

Scroll down and select Sound and Vibration. This section houses all the sound-related settings for your device.

Step 3: Tap on Ringtone

Here you will see various options for notification sounds, ringtones, and volume settings. Tap on Ringtone to open your current ringtone settings.

Step 4: Choose Your Ringtone

A list of default ringtones will appear. You can preview each sound by tapping on it. To select a ringtone, simply tap on it so a checkmark appears next to the option.

Step 5: Confirm Your Selection

After making your selection, tap OK or Save at the bottom of the screen to set your new ringtone.

Method 2: Using Music or Audio Files

In addition to the default ringtones, you can also use your music files or specific audio clips as ringtones. Here’s how to do it:

Step 1: Prepare Your Audio File

The ideal formats for ringtones are usually MP3 or M4A. Ensure that the audio file you want to use is saved on your device.

Step 2: Open the Settings Menu

Just like before, open the Settings app.

Step 3: Access Sound and Vibration

Select Sound and Vibration again.

Step 4: Tap on Ringtone

Navigate to the Ringtone option.

Step 5: Select From Your Files

You will see a list of available ringtones along with an option that says Add or +. Tap it to access your file explorer.

Step 6: Locate Your Desired Audio File

From your file explorer, navigate to the folder containing your audio file. Select the desired file, and it’ll be added to your ringtone options.

Step 7: Save Your Selection

Make sure to tap OK or Save after selecting a ringtone from your audio files to confirm your choice.

How do I set a different ringtone for specific contacts?

To set a different ringtone for specific contacts, open the “Contacts” app on your Samsung device. Find and select the contact you wish to customize. In the contact’s details, tap on “Edit,” which is usually represented by a pencil icon. Scroll down to find the option labeled “Ringtone” or “Notification tone.”

Once you tap on that option, similar to changing the general ringtone, you can select a tone from the available list or pick a custom sound. After you have chosen the desired ringtone, make sure to save the changes to that contact. Now, whenever that contact calls, your device will play the personalized ringtone.

What should I do if my custom ringtone is not appearing in the settings?

If your custom ringtone is not appearing in the settings, the first step is to verify that the ringtone file is in the correct format, typically MP3 or M4A. Ensure that the file is saved in the appropriate folder on your device. Custom ringtones should usually be placed in the “Ringtones” directory, which you can access using a file manager app.

If the file is in the correct format and location but still not showing, restart your device. Sometimes, simply rebooting your phone can refresh the system and allow the new ringtone to appear. If it still does not appear, consider using a ringtone-making app to ensure that the format and settings are correct for your Samsung device.

Is it possible to set a vibration pattern along with my ringtone?

Yes, you can set a vibration pattern in conjunction with your ringtone on Samsung Android devices. To do this, navigate to the “Settings” app and go to “Sounds and vibration.” Here, you will see the option for “Vibration pattern.” Tapping on this will allow you to select from various preset patterns or create a custom one.

You can enable the vibration feature along with your chosen ringtone by toggling the switch next to “Vibrate while ringing.” This way, your device will vibrate according to the selected pattern whenever you receive a call, in addition to playing your chosen ringtone.
